Key Components:
This position is reserved for Federal Work Study (FWS) students only. We are seeking a motivated and detail-oriented work-study student to assist with internal data processing and visualization. This role is ideal for a student studying data science, public health, biology, sociology, or a related field who wants hands-on experience using data to support community health and animal welfare.
Maintain and update internal datasets tracking clinic services (e.g., surgeries, wellness visits, community outreach)
- In a student employee capacity, may assist in working with external community service partners.
- Clean and organize data for accuracy and consistency
- Create charts, dashboards, and visual reports to help staff monitor trends and identify areas for improvement
- Support the development of monthly or quarterly internal performance summaries
- Assist staff in using data for planning and decision-making
Acquired Skills: This position offers a valuable opportunity to gain real-world experience in how data is used within a nonprofit clinic setting to support service delivery, planning, and community impact. The student will develop skills in data cleaning, organization, and visualization, while also building portfolio-ready materials that demonstrate their ability to translate raw information into actionable insights. Working alongside a dedicated team, the student will see firsthand how data helps improve operations and outcomes in animal welfare and public health. This is a chance to contribute meaningfully to a mission-driven organization while strengthening both technical and professional skills.
